Seskinore or Seskanore is a small village and townland in County Tyrone, Northern Ireland. It is 4 kilometres northeast of Fintona and 9 kilometres southeast of Omagh. The village had a population of 358 in the 2021 census. Seskinore is situated 2½ miles southeast of Crockacrotty.

Clanabogan is a small village and townland in County Tyrone, Northern Ireland. In the 2001 Census it had a population of 225 people. It lies within the Omagh District Council area. Clanabogan is situated 3 miles west of Crockacrotty.

Fintona, is a village and townland in County Tyrone, Northern Ireland. Its population at the 2021 census was 1,217. Fintona is situated 3½ miles south of Crockacrotty.
